Understanding Procurement Process Transparency

Procurement process transparency involves clear and open communication of purchasing activities, policies, and data among all stakeholders.
It ensures that every step in the purchasing process is visible and accountable, reducing the risk of corruption, errors, and inefficiencies.

Transparent procurement processes build trust among business partners, improve supplier relationships, and contribute to better decision-making.

The Need for Transparency in Procurement

Without transparency, procurement processes are prone to inefficiencies and mismanagement.
Lack of visibility can result in overpaying for goods and services, missed deadlines, and strained relationships with suppliers.
Transparent processes, on the other hand, enable clear audit trails, competitive bidding, and fair supplier evaluation.

Technological Solutions for Improved Transparency

Many cutting-edge technologies are now accessible to enhance transparency in procurement.
Here are some examples that purchasing departments can implement:

1. Blockchain Technology

Blockchain offers a secure and immutable ledger for recording transactions.
In procurement, blockchain can track the entire supply chain, ensuring that every transaction is recorded.
This technology provides full visibility and traceability of products and services.

Blockchain minimizes the risk of fraud and disputes, as all parties have access to a single source of truth.

2. Artificial Intelligence and Machine Learning

AI and machine learning are powerful tools for analyzing large datasets in procurement processes.
These technologies can predict spending patterns, identify anomalies, and suggest cost-saving opportunities.

Machine learning algorithms can also automate supplier evaluations, making the process more efficient and objective.
AI-driven chatbots can assist with supplier inquiries, providing real-time support and fostering better communication.

3. E-Procurement Platforms

E-procurement platforms enable companies to manage their procurement processes online.
These platforms provide centralized access to purchase orders, invoices, and supplier information, increasing transparency.

A robust e-procurement system can offer features like supplier portals, contract management, and compliance tracking.
It helps to streamline approval workflows and ensures adherence to procurement policies.

4. Internet of Things (IoT)

IoT devices can provide real-time data and insights into procurement processes.
Sensors can monitor inventory levels and trigger automatic reordering when stocks are low.
This real-time monitoring ensures that all supply chain activities are visible and manageable.

IoT can also improve demand forecasting, reducing the risk of overstocking or stockouts.

5. Data Analytics

Advanced data analytics play a significant role in understanding procurement trends and performance.
Analytical tools can process vast amounts of data to uncover insights about cost trends, supplier performance, and procurement cycles.

Purchasing departments can use these insights to make informed purchasing decisions and negotiate better terms with suppliers.
Data analytics can also help in verifying compliance with procurement policies and identifying areas for improvement.

Implementing Technology in Procurement

Introducing technology to the procurement process requires careful planning and execution.
Here are some steps to consider:

Identify Key Pain Points

Start by identifying pain points in the current procurement process.
Evaluate areas where transparency is lacking and set clear objectives for the desired outcome.
Prioritizing these pain points will help choose the right technology solutions.

Select the Right Technologies

Choose technologies that align with your procurement goals and company objectives.
Consider the size of your organization, budget constraints, and any existing technical infrastructure.
Engage with stakeholders to gain buy-in and ensure everyone is aligned with the new technologies.

Training and Change Management

Educate procurement teams and relevant stakeholders about the new technologies.
Training sessions and resources should be provided to ensure a smooth transition.
Address any resistance to change by highlighting the benefits of improved transparency and efficiency.

Monitor and Evaluate

Once implemented, continuously monitor the effectiveness of the technologies.
Regular evaluations will help assess whether objectives are being met and identify any areas needing adjustments.
Feedback from employees and suppliers can provide valuable insights for further enhancements.
